About

kaggle-skills

A toolkit of Claude Code skills, hooks, and scripts that compound your Kaggle knowledge across competitions — designed so every session starts smarter than the last.

What it does

  • Skills — slash commands Claude invokes automatically: scaffold a competition, submit safely, run local eval, capture learnings, and more.
  • Hooks — auto-inject your accumulated learnings at session start; nudge you to log experiments and review submissions.
  • Learning system — a file-based memory that grows with you. Every scar, every validated pattern lives in .learnings/. Future sessions read it automatically.
  • Scriptskln CLI for humans to search, add, and archive learnings from the terminal.

Prerequisites

| Tool | Version | Install | |---|---|---| | Claude Code | latest | npm i -g @anthropic-ai/claude-code | | kaggle CLI | ≥ 2.0.1 | uv tool install --python 3.11 kaggle | | uv | latest | curl -Lsf https://astral.sh/uv/install.sh | sh | | Python | ≥ 3.11 | via uv or system | | git | any | system |

Kaggle auth: put your API token (a single KGAT_… line) in ~/.kaggle/access_token with mode 600.

chmod 600 ~/.kaggle/access_token

Manual install (terminal)

# HTTPS (no SSH config needed)
git clone --depth 1 https://github.com/subarnasaikia/kaggle-skills.git /tmp/kaggle-skills

# Fresh workspace
bash /tmp/kaggle-skills/install.sh ~/kaggle

# OR — add to an existing workspace
bash /tmp/kaggle-skills/install.sh /path/to/your/existing/kaggle-workspace

The install script will:

  1. Verify prerequisites (kaggle CLI, uv, python3, git).
  2. Copy .claude/, scripts/, shared/, and template files.
  3. Make all scripts executable.
  4. Skip files that already exist (safe to re-run).
  5. Print what to do next.

Workspace layout after install

your-kaggle-workspace/
├── CLAUDE.md                  # Global rules (loaded by Claude Code automatically)
├── LEARNINGS.md               # Digest of top learnings (auto-updated)
├── .claude/
│   ├── settings.json          # Permissions + hook wiring
│   ├── hooks/
│   │   ├── session-start.sh   # Injects learnings at every session start
│   │   ├── post-kaggle-action.sh  # Post-submit nudge
│   │   └── stop.sh            # End-of-session retro nudge
│   └── skills/                # One folder per skill
├── .learnings/                # One file per learning (grows over time)
├── scripts/
│   └── kln                    # Human CLI for learnings
└── competitions/
    └── /                # One folder per competition

Skills reference

Core workflow

| Skill | What it does | |---|---| | new-competition | Scaffold a full competition folder with README, LOG, gitignore, venv prompt | | submit-competition | Pre-flight validate + safe submit with quota check and LOG update | | leaderboard-check | Pull leaderboard, compare your best score, show gap to medals | | post-submission-review | Poll score, diff vs best, update LOG, capture learning if notable |

Agents / simulation

| Skill | What it does | |---|---| | run-local-eval | Run kaggle-environments matches, report win rate and time budget | | improve-agent | Systematic improvement loop: diagnose → hypothesize → implement → verify | | debug-agent | Step through a replay, find the failing turn, print diagnostics |

Tabular / ML

| Skill | What it does | |---|---| | eda-audit | Structured EDA: target dist, missing values, leakage scan, train/test shift | | ensemble-blend | Weighted average or rank average across multiple submission CSVs |

Learning system

| Skill | What it does | |---|---| | log-experiment | Write hypothesis before running; fill outcome after | | capture-learning | Write a durable .learnings/L-*.md learning file | | recall-learnings | Surface prior learnings relevant to the current task | | preflight-consult | Sanity-check a plan against prior learnings before committing time | | retrospect-session | Extract 0-3 learnings at session end, refresh LEARNINGS.md digest |

The learning system

session starts → hooks inject top learnings into context
     ↓
Claude does work (plans, experiments, submits)
     ↓
surprise? → capture-learning   experiment? → log-experiment
submit?   → post-submission-review
     ↓
session ends → retrospect-session extracts durable lessons
     ↓
next session starts smarter

Competition templates

competitions/template/ — a fully scaffolded reference folder showing the expected structure and file formats. Use it as a reference when contributing or when new-competition.sh doesn't fit your needs.

.claude/templates/ — per-competition-type CLAUDE.md starters. Copy the one that matches your competition into competitions//CLAUDE.md:

| File | Competition type | |---|---| | CLAUDE.tabular.md | Tabular (LightGBM, XGBoost, feature engineering) | | CLAUDE.simulation.md | Agent / simulation (kaggle-environments) | | CLAUDE.nlp.md | NLP (text classification, generation, ranking) | | CLAUDE.cv.md | Computer vision (classification, detection, segmentation) | | CLAUDE.notebook.md | Code / notebook competitions (run on Kaggle's servers) |

Shared utilities

| Script | What it does | |---|---| | shared/utils/submit.py | Python wrapper around kaggle competitions submit — pre-flight validates file, archives it with a timestamp, appends a row to submissions/LOG.md, then calls the CLI. Usable by both humans and Claude. |

# standard usage
python3 shared/utils/submit.py titanic submission.csv "lgbm baseline"

# skip the interactive y/N prompt (e.g. in scripts)
python3 shared/utils/submit.py titanic submission.csv "lgbm baseline" --yes

The script must be run from the workspace root (where competitions/ lives). It reads competitions//data/sample_submission.csv for the header check if present.
